Gitiles
Code Review
Sign In
gerrit.named-data.net
/
ndn-cxx
/
70244f401829bdacbf7f46b9ddc425f596398a6d
/
src
/
security
70244f4
Switch to new KeyChain where possible
by Alexander Afanasyev
· 8 years ago
1b58a03
security: Add CommandInterestSigner
by Alexander Afanasyev
· 8 years ago
4c9a3d5
security: Move KeyChain to security::v1 namespace and deprecated it
by Alexander Afanasyev
· 8 years ago
83eb1cc
security: Simplify (unify) implementation of v2::KeyChain::selfSign
by Alexander Afanasyev
· 8 years ago
d6d78aa
security: Allow Identity and Key abstractions to be used in SigningInfo
by Alexander Afanasyev
· 8 years ago
fe4733a
security: Add new v2::KeyChain
by Yingdi Yu
· 9 years ago
c95f564
security: Return *this from SigningInfo setters
by Alexander Afanasyev
· 8 years ago
5f1820e
security: Implement operator<< for v2::Certificate
by Alexander Afanasyev
· 8 years ago
48becde
security: Enable validator fetch cert directly from interest sender
by Zhiyi Zhang
· 8 years ago
cbe72b0
security: Change the ownership model of Pib and its related entities
by Yingdi Yu
· 9 years ago
0399768
security: Make addKey/Cert behavior of PibImpl consistent
by Yingdi Yu
· 9 years ago
7b3b5e9
security: Separate TPM locator modification and database resetting in PIB
by Yingdi Yu
· 9 years ago
6ee2d36
security: Adapt PIB to NDN Certificate Format version 2.0
by Yingdi Yu
· 9 years ago
0b60e7a
security: Add new TPM framework
by Yingdi Yu
· 9 years ago
97709c0
security: Move PIB-related code into security/pib/
by Alexander Afanasyev
· 8 years ago
c08d7d6
security: Add interface to request different key id generation
by Yingdi Yu
· 9 years ago
f4bb5c7
security: Add NDN Certificate 2.0
by Zhiyi Zhang
· 9 years ago
10bf63a
security: Correct ValidityPeriod::isValid check
by Yingdi Yu
· 9 years ago
57c07df
src: drop 'virtual' from functions marked 'final' or 'override'
by Davide Pesavento
· 8 years ago
7ba99e1
security: Update the code style in validator-config
by Zhiyi Zhang
· 8 years ago
02948ec
security: Add support for OpenSSL 1.1.0 API
by Alexander Afanasyev
· 8 years ago
b8deee0
security: initialize transform::Downstream::m_index
by Junxiao Shi
· 8 years ago
1b0f486
security: plug memory leaks in transform
by Junxiao Shi
· 8 years ago
4ce0bcf
util: io::load accepts base64 encoding without newlines
by Junxiao Shi
· 8 years ago
2fa5939
security: Reorganizing source code to prepare for support of two version of NDN certificates
by Alexander Afanasyev
· 8 years ago
ba6baaf
security: StreamSource throws upon istream::fail()
by Junxiao Shi
· 8 years ago
c152e6f
security: add missing virtual destructor to Validator base class
by Davide Pesavento
· 8 years ago
198c381
security: Validator::verifySignature don't throw on Interest with malformed signature
by Junxiao Shi
· 8 years ago
0b537b9
util: generate random bytes using OpenSSL instead of CryptoPP
by Yingdi Yu
· 9 years ago
b263f15
security: Add signing/verification support in transformation
by Yingdi Yu
· 9 years ago
202a2e9
security: Add wrapper for public/private key in transformation
by Yingdi Yu
· 9 years ago
8751661
security: Add BlockCipher in transformation
by Yingdi Yu
· 9 years ago
99b2a00
security: change enum to enum class in security-common.hpp
by Yingdi Yu
· 9 years ago
e6f8751
security: handle Nack in Validator
by Teng Liang
· 8 years ago
dc2d6d2
security: CommandInterestValidator
by Junxiao Shi
· 8 years ago
3e62a83
security: Add SafeBag
by Zhiyi Zhang
· 9 years ago
d12fb97
security: Add hmac calculation support in transformation
by Yingdi Yu
· 9 years ago
ae73427
security: Add digest calculation support in transformation
by Yingdi Yu
· 9 years ago
38317e5
security: Add base64 and hex encoding/decoding support in transformation
by Yingdi Yu
· 9 years ago
3168c30
security: Add transformation sink/source
by Yingdi Yu
· 9 years ago
044bb7e
security: ValidatorConfig rule evaluates all checkers
by Zhiyi Zhang
· 8 years ago
57e0036
face+security: Introduce environment variables to set/override transport, pib, and tpm configurations.
by Alexander Afanasyev
· 8 years ago
aa82eb6
common: remove NDN_CXX_DECL_FINAL/OVERRIDE macros; use C++11 keywords directly
by Davide Pesavento
· 9 years ago
699d2ea
security: Set false as default isKsk value in KeyChain::generateEcdsaKeyPairAsDefault
by José Quevedo
· 9 years ago
641de4c
security: Fix signing by identity (ECDSA)
by José Quevedo
· 9 years ago
48c291b
security: Properly initialize state in `SigningInfo(const std::string&)` constructor
by Spencer Lee
· 9 years ago
308bc44
security: string representation for SigningInfo
by Spencer Lee
· 9 years ago
66ca203
src: Remove unnecessary std::move to allow copy elision
by Alexander Afanasyev
· 9 years ago
409cc20
Backport make_unique
by Davide Pesavento
· 9 years ago
8f5cbdc
Fix int vs. ssize_t type confusion
by Davide Pesavento
· 9 years ago
f2a4622
docs: API documentation fixes
by Alexander Afanasyev
· 9 years ago
18cf81b
docs: fix several doxygen errors
by Davide Pesavento
· 9 years ago
73e3004
docs: Correct copyright statements
by Alexander Afanasyev
· 9 years ago
0d2ed2e
Enhance exception throwing with Boost Exception library
by Spyridon Mastorakis
· 9 years ago
ea38294
security: Add AdditionalInfo into SignatureInfo
by Yingdi Yu
· 9 years ago
7a81389
security: Add ValidityPeriod abstraction
by Yingdi Yu
· 9 years ago
0b3cac5
face: simplify prefix registration APIs with SigningInfo
by Joao Pereira
· 9 years ago
d82b07c
security: Helpers to create SigningInfo
by Eric Newberry
· 9 years ago
c820989
security: Make public interface of Pib, Identity, and Key as read-only
by Yingdi Yu
· 9 years ago
11314b7
security: implement PibSqlite3 based on PibImpl
by Mickey Sweatt
· 9 years ago
1b0311c
security: New generalized signing API in KeyChain
by Yingdi Yu
· 9 years ago
3bf91f5
security: adjust description of PibImpl interfaces
by Yingdi Yu
· 9 years ago
281689a
security: Unify TPM creation
by Yingdi Yu
· 9 years ago
8ca4325
security: IdentityCertificate sets default FreshnessPeriod to 1 hour
by Junxiao Shi
· 9 years ago
b8f8b34
security: define new abstraction for identity, key, and certificate
by Yingdi Yu
· 10 years ago
adadb71
security: Add in-memory pib
by Yingdi Yu
· 10 years ago
151b557
security: define pib-impl interface
by Yingdi Yu
· 10 years ago
cf3a667
build: Fix conditional compilation on availability of getpass()
by Alexander Afanasyev
· 10 years ago
a2ada22
src: Disable use of getpass() when it is not available
by Alexander Afanasyev
· 10 years ago
af99f46
src: Update copyright notices for files modified in 2015
by Alexander Afanasyev
· 10 years ago
34a3763
security: Canonize PIB and TPM scheme names
by Alexander Afanasyev
· 10 years ago
0711380
security: Refactoring creation of SecPublicInfo and SecTpm during KeyChain creation
by Alexander Afanasyev
· 10 years ago
a90ba48
security: improve SecPublicInfoSqlite3 error messages
by Yingdi Yu
· 10 years ago
6147ef4
tools: ndnsec-delete reports success or failure
by Yingdi Yu
· 10 years ago
4154634
security: Pair-up Tpm and Pib in KeyChain
by Yingdi Yu
· 10 years ago
1c69c2e
security: delete unused encryption-manager.hpp
by Junxiao Shi
· 10 years ago
0e205ce
security: delete deprecated signature-sha256.hpp
by Junxiao Shi
· 10 years ago
be8d221
security: ensure SecuredBag::Error inherits from tlv::Error
by Junxiao Shi
· 10 years ago
98acbb0
security: fix memory leak in SecPublicInfoSqlite3
by Junxiao Shi
· 10 years ago
bbb31f9
util: Exposing IndentedStream class as part of public API
by Alexander Afanasyev
· 10 years ago
6ab6781
security: Allow KeyChain to sign interest using SHA256 digest
by Yingdi Yu
· 10 years ago
3e8b52e
tools: Allow verbose option in ndnsec-list/ndnsec-ls-identity command line tools
by Yingdi Yu
· 10 years ago
80979ba
security: Handle certificate decoding error in validation process
by Yingdi Yu
· 10 years ago
3b4c314
security: Display SignatureInfo when printing a certificate
by Yingdi Yu
· 10 years ago
a464b92
meta-info: deprecate MetaInfo::TYPE_* constants
by Junxiao Shi
· 10 years ago
eabffdf
tests: Fix issue with UnitTestClock-based event scheduling (extra sleep required)
by Alexander Afanasyev
· 10 years ago
95fdebe
common.hpp: avoid conflict between std::placeholders and Boost placeholders
by Junxiao Shi
· 10 years ago
4e9b069
security: Make Face optional in Validator
by Yingdi Yu
· 10 years ago
c2b8d24
base: ensure Element::Error inherits from tlv::Error
by Junxiao Shi
· 10 years ago
e36322a
security: get KeyDigest from PublicKey.
by Yingdi Yu
· 10 years ago
54ce668
all: rename Tlv namespace to tlv for consistency
by Steve DiBenedetto
· 10 years ago
db4affc
security: Fixing memory problem in SecPublicInfoSqlite::addCertificate
by Alexander Afanasyev
· 10 years ago
a7c7f9d
security: Introduce unsetKeyLocator method into SignatureInfo and Signature
by Alexander Afanasyev
· 10 years ago
1c6976d
security: Fixing compilation errors and providing backward compatible interface for Signature*
by Alexander Afanasyev
· 10 years ago
4a55705
security: Update Signature abstraction to match 0.1.1 spec
by Yingdi Yu
· 10 years ago
aab7966
security: Ensure that KeyChain::getDefaultCeritifcate() does not return 0
by Alexander Afanasyev
· 10 years ago
9d9d599
security: Enable exporting/importing ECDSA key
by Yingdi Yu
· 10 years ago
5ec0ee3
security: Support ECDSA verification in all related classes.
by Yingdi Yu
· 10 years ago
fe4a918
security: Include common.hpp in security/key-params.hpp
by Yingdi Yu
· 10 years ago
d9006e7
security: Add appropriate hooks in Validator
by Yingdi Yu
· 10 years ago
Next »